The Seminole people successfully resisted their removal from which state?
The answer is Florida. The Seminoles are an indigenous tribe of North America of the Muscogui linguistic family. Formerly they resided in northern Florida.
On October 6, 1823, about 70 Seminole leaders discussed with the governor of Florida the project of moving to Oklahoma. Thus, in 1832 the treaty of Fort Gibson was signed.
Even so, by the Treaty of Payne's Landing of 1832, they were ordered to leave Florida and move west of the Mississippi River, although this point did not affect those who did not have black blood. For that reason, an important part of the tribe rebelled under the command of Asi Yoholo, also known as Osceola.
The transfer began on December 1, 1835, but on the 28th Osceola massacred a column of 107 soldiers commanded by Major Dade and killed Charley Emathla, Seminole chief supporter of the move to Oklahoma. He also murdered William Thomson, an Indian agent in Fort King. Thus began a bloody war that did not end until 1842; it ended with the death of 1,500 soldiers and the loss of 10 million dollars. Other prominent Seminole leaders were Jumper, Alligator and Micanopy; In the war, some 3,000 warriors faced 20,000 soldiers. In October of 1837, Osceola was taken prisoner during a truce that was not respected by General Thomas Jesup. With him were also captured Micanopy and 11 more warriors in San Agustín; The arrest occurred when they were going to request the release of King Philip. Osceola died on January 20, 1838 at Fort Moutrie (Charleston, North Carolina).
His successor, Coacoochee (Wild Cat), continued the fight until 1841, the year in which he surrendered. Finally, in 1842 most of the Seminoles (between 3,800 Indians and 5,000, according to the sources) were transferred to Indian territory and their descendants joined the five civilized tribes. There they formed 25 villas led by a tustanugee. In 1856 they were assigned a new reservation for disturbances with the Creeks, which provoked protests. In 1850, a group led by Coacoochee headed for Eagle Pass (in Texas), crossing to Coahuila, where their descendants still live.
They had new conflicts in 1923 with the discovery of oil in their territory and the opening of the extraction fields. Chiefs Alice B. Davis and George Jones refused to sell the tribal land to the oilmen. Until 1969, they did not get the right to rebuild the Constitution of the Seminole nation of Oklahoma, which allowed them to choose a Semi-national council of 28 members (two for each of the 14 clans); in 1970 they obtained the right to elect their own chiefs and to build schools.
Another less numerous group remained in the Florida Everglades, were forgotten and increased considerably.

Which policy of Europe helped spark U.S. expansion overseas?
in addition to Puerto Rico which territories were acquired by the United States was part of the peace treaty that ended the Spanish-American War
The answer is Guam, and the Philippines islands.
The treaty signed after the victory of the U.S. in the Spanish-American War was the Treaty of Paris (December 10, 1898). In the Treaty, not only Spain renounced its claim to Cuba, which later became a protectorate of the U.S., but also ceded Guam, Puerto Rico, and the Philippines islands, this latter was sold for $20 million approximately.

The primary similarity between Plessy v. Ferguson and Brown v. Board of Education is that both cases dealt with issues of racial segregation. However, there are key differences between the two:
1. Legal Ruling: In Plessy v. Ferguson, the Supreme Court upheld the doctrine of 'separate but equal,' allowing for racial segregation. In contrast, Brown v. Board of Education declared that racial segregation in public schools was unconstitutional and violated the equal protection clause of the Fourteenth Amendment.
2. Impact: While Plessy v. Ferguson reinforced institutionalized racism and segregation, Brown v. Board of Education played a significant role in dismantling segregation laws and setting the stage for the civil rights movement.
3. Basis: Plessy v. Ferguson was based on the concept of racial inferiority, whereas Brown v. Board of Education focused on the unequal educational opportunities for Black and White students.

describe the trend in the national debt from 1791 through 2010.
The U.S. national debt generally increased during wars and decreased in peacetime from 1791-2010. While the 1980's and 1990's saw a significant increase in peacetime debt, a brief period of surplus occurred from 1998 to 2001. However, this was followed by a return to deficits, which skyrocketed in the 2008-2009 recession, leading to an overall increase in the debt/GDP ratio.
Explanation:The trend in the national debt from 1791 through 2010 shows a variation dependent on the country's situation. During most of the twentieth century, the U.S. government took on debt during wartime and then slowly paid down that debt in peacetime. However, they took on substantial debts in peacetime in the 1980s and early 1990s, before displaying a brief period of budget surpluses from 1998 to 2001. A return to annual budget deficits occurred since 2002, with significant deficits in the recession of 2008 and 2009.
In other words, the federal debt (which is the sum of annual budget deficits and surpluses) was growing more slowly than the economy during the 1960s and 1970s, which led to a declining debt/GDP ratio. However, in the 1980s-1990s and particularly during the recession of 2008-2009, the ratio rose sharply due to substantial deficit increases. Post 2010, the debt to GDP ratio continued to be high albeit the annual deficit had been cut down by more than half by 2015.

What caused Southern Democrats to regain power, replacing Republican governments with Redeemer governments
Southern Democrats regained power by harnessing the backlash against Radical Reconstruction, aligning with the Ku Klux Klan for political terrorism, and promoting the New Departure Democrats' focus on local control and economics. Later shifts in the 20th century further changed party allegiances, particularly during the Reagan Revolution.
Explanation:Southern Democrats regained power and replaced Republican governments with Redeemer governments through a variety of means, culminating in a significant shift in the political landscape by the late 1870s. One of the primary forces behind this shift was the response to the humiliation felt by many southern White people during the era of Radical Reconstruction. This period saw Black people in positions of authority, an upending of the traditional social order, and the taxation of large landowners to finance the education of formerly enslaved people. Determined to reverse these changes, the Redeemers worked tirelessly to restore the antebellum social order, which maintained White supremacy.
The Redeemers called the end of Republican rule and the resurgence of White Democratic dominance in the South 'redemption.' They found allies in the Ku Klux Klan and other white supremacist groups, which used political terrorism to intimidate and manipulate local politics. Meanwhile, New Departure Democrats emerged with a platform focusing on local governance and economic issues, which appealed to a broad base of White voters in the South.
About a century later, in the 20th century, the Democratic Party saw further shifts. The party embraced a broader coalition, including minorities, but faced resistance in the South on social issues. This ultimately led to another significant realignment with the rise of the evangelical movement and the so-called Reagan Revolution, which moved many southern Democrats to the Republican Party, solidifying Republican control in the South and rural areas.

In his 2nd term as president, Reagan faced domestic issues with both AIDS and drug addiction in overwhelming numbers. How did he handle the budget?
President Ronald Reagan declared a "War on Drugs" in 1982 after stating that they represented a menace for society. He signed the drug enforcement bill in 1986 that granted $ 1.7 Billion in funds to combat drug trafficking.
Regarding AIDS, President Reagan was often criticized for ignoring the AIDS epidemic that was occurring in the country. However, his administration granted a total of $ 6 million in funds to AIDS-related programs.
